Default Help with 95 civic dash removal

Hello, I am trying to remove my front dash to replace my heater core. I have everything loose holding the dash in but I am having a problem pulling the dash out on the passengers side. Right where the srs bag plug is there are two studs on either side of the plug which look like they hold the air bag to the interior. When I try to pull the dash on that side the brackets on the bag just hit the mounting point on the underdash. Basically, the studs mount through the bracket the same way I am trying to pull it. Is there a trick to this? Am I missing something? Does the bag need to come out the top? I have already cracked my dash which I think I can fix and I don't want to do anymore damage. So some insight would be great. Thanks Adam.

I believe so. The one bolt is a 10 mm at the bottom right side of box with a screw underneath. I take the other bolt your talking about is the one on the outside of the dash behind a plastic cover that you have to pop off. I got that one. I believe the problem is the studs on the air bag that you have to unhook. They are up right next to the plug for the bag. Does the air bag have to comeout from the top or should I be able to pull it out with the dash.
